You can find hundreds of thousands of ecards to send by email. All you have to do is search on Yahoo, Google, or your favorite internet search engine and you will find tons of free ecards to send. There is an endless selection of ecards on the internet.

You can find ecards for all occasions.You can find ecards for birthdays, condolences, anniversaries, graduation, and thinking of you cards on the internet. They are totally free! You do not have to spend money on a card or postage. Best of all, you can send them any time as long as you have the email of the recipient.

Free ecards are a godsend for people who have a hard time remembering special dates. You can send a birthday card on the day of your friend’s birthday and they will never know that you almost forgot! Free ecards can sometimes save you from getting in trouble because you can just pull up a card and send it without having to worry about it taking three or four days to arrive in the mail!

Finding free ecards is a cinch. All you have to do is enter the words free ecard in an internet search engine and you will receive many pages of free ecard websites. You will pull up a huge assortment of free ecards when you click on the site.Sending a free ecard through email is much more convenient than sending a card through snail mail. There are no time constraints to worry about because the card is sent immediately. You can also choose to be notified when an ecard is received and opened by the recipient. No more worries about your card being lost in the mail. Free ecards are the way to go!
